Instead, can you do something similar to tegra, which uses ARMv4t for SPL and ARMv7 for U-Boot proper?
You will need two different (cross-)compilers, so just setting some compiler options will not help. Besides compiling the SPL as 32-bit is only an option, the SPL also works as a pure 64-bit binary. And people expressed the wish of having the option of using both ways - at least for the time being.
Honestly, I have the feeling that this is the only thing that holds this serie back. Maybe you can send it without it first, we merge it, and then we work on the 32 bits SPL. That way, we don't delay everything else but the very last patch.
Feel free to do so already. I deliberately made the series this way, so you can merge anything up to and including "[PATCH v3 21/26] sunxi: A64: enable SPL" and get the 64-bit SPL functionality. If you like, you can also take the others but the last patch as well.
Actually I would be very glad to get that two-digit patch count off my back, as this makes handling much easier. Also I have the H5 support ready on top of that ...
